An exciting opportunity is available for up to two Post Doctoral Research Associates in Pure Mathematics, working in the Department of Pure Mathematics and Mathematical Statistics.
Duties include developing and conducting an individual program of research. The successful candidates will usually be associated with one of the departmental research groups and have a Faculty mentor. There may be opportunities for lecturing at Masters level, assisting with student research projects or delivering small-group teaching.
You will be expected to plan and manage your own research and administration, with guidance if required, and to assist in the preparation of proposals and applications to external bodies. You must be able to communicate material of a technical nature and be able to build internal and external contacts.
The successful candidate will have a proven record of internationally outstanding research and a PhD (within the last three years or to soon be completed). Informal enquiries should be addressed to Professor Ivan Smith by email - is200@cam.ac.uk
Fixed-term: The funds for this post are available for 3 years in the first instance.
